What should the settlement agreement contain? The standard terms of the settlement agreement are the following: The outstanding balance of the salary, bonuses, commission and holiday pay of the employee; A termination payment that will be paid by the employer to the employee for agreeing to terminate the contract.

Settlement agreements are legally binding contracts that waive an individual's rights to make a claim covered by the agreement to an employment tribunal or court. They usually include some form of payment to the employee and may often include a reference. They are voluntary.
A compromise agreement is a legally binding agreement between a business and an employee under which the employee agrees to settle their potential claims and in return the employer will agree to pay financial compensation.
Is a Settlement Agreement the Same as a Redundancy? A settlement agreement is a document by which an employee agrees to waive their rights to bring any kind of legal action against their employer. This is usually in exchange for a sum of money. However, a settlement agreement is not the same thing as redundancy.

A compromise agreement is a legally binding agreement either during or following the termination of your employment, and which brings your employment to an end. It usually provides for a severance payment, in return for which you agree not to pursue any claim or grievance you may have in an employment tribunal.
Research the law in order to determine how much your settlement agreement is reasonably worth. Use any personal connections that you have with management to negotiation your deal. Think about instructing specialist employment solicitors to advise you.
JSA is not payable to people who leave their employment voluntarily. If you have been offered a settlement agreement, this is not counted as a voluntary occurrence by the HMRC and Benefits Office, so you are entitled to claim JSA.
When you sign a settlement agreement, your employment is terminated. You'll typically receive a sum of money in return for losing your job and certain employment rights. If you refuse to sign, however, you may well face a disciplinary procedure or a redundancy situation.
In short, the difference between a marital settlement agreement vs. a divorce decree is that a settlement agreement is the set of circumstances that will apply to a divorced couple's lives after their divorce, whereas the divorce decree is the actual court order that legally ends the marriage.
Step 1: File the Divorce Petition. Step 2: Serve Your Spouse. Step 3: Wait for Your Spouse's Response. Step 4: Prepare for the Hearing. Step 5: Attend the Hearing.
A divorce settlement agreement is a legally-binding document* in which you and your spouse agree on the terms of your divorce and can cover a full range of topics, including child support, spousal support, division of property, custody and visitation rights, and any other issues that are relevant to your situation.
